A woman, who was humiliated in the absence of a toilet at her home, dragged her father-in-law to police station. She then forced him to sign a bond that he would get one constructed. The incident took place at Cheggan Neura village in Minapur block of Bihar’s Muzaffarpur district. The officer in-charge, Jyoti said that the woman had submitted a written complaint before the incident took place. On September 25 she has written a complaint against her father-in-law and brother-in-law for not listening to her pleas for a toilet. Finding no solution to her woes, she gave a written complaint to the police against her father-in-law and brother-in-law. Due to which the police called the two accused to the police station on September 26, Jyoti said. The two relented and the father-in-law signed the bond that a toilet would be constructed at home soon. “We asked them to do it in one week but they pleaded for some more time to arrange money. After the compromise was reached, the woman withdrew her complaint,” Jyoti added. -PTC News
